How it works

  • A decibel (dB) expresses a ratio against a reference quantity on a logarithmic scale. The conversion differs depending on whether the quantity is a power quantity or an amplitude quantity such as voltage or sound pressure.
  • The power ratio is ratio = 10^(dB/10). For example, 3 dB is about 2 times and 10 dB is 10 times.
  • The amplitude (voltage) ratio is ratio = 10^(dB/20). The factor is 20 because power is proportional to the square of the amplitude.
  • 0 dB equals a ratio of 1 (the same as the reference) for both types. A negative dB value represents a ratio smaller than 1, meaning attenuation.
